What Is an Author Personal Brand?
An author personal brand is the unique identity that defines how readers perceive a writer. It includes writing style, voice, values, and the emotional connection built with the audience. Unlike short-term promotion, branding is a long-term strategy that shapes how readers remember and engage with an author.
Studies in digital marketing reveal that consistent branding can increase audience trust by up to 60%. For authors, this means that maintaining a recognizable voice and message across platforms can significantly impact reader loyalty and retention.

Step-by-Step Guide to Building a Strong Author Brand
Define Your Author Identity
The first step in building a personal brand is understanding who you are as a writer. This includes identifying your themes, values, and the message you want to convey through your work. Authors who clearly define their identity are more likely to attract a targeted audience.
Target Audience
Knowing your audience is essential for effective branding. Research shows that 80% of successful marketing campaigns are driven by strong audience insights. Understanding reader preferences, interests, and behaviors allows authors to tailor their content accordingly.
Create Consistent Content
Consistency is key to building recognition. Whether it’s blog posts, social media updates, or newsletters, regular content helps maintain audience engagement. Authors who post consistently see up to 3 times higher engagement rates.

Case Study: Building a Strong Author Brand for Long-Term Success
Background
An emerging fiction author with two published books struggled to gain traction. Despite investing in promotions, sales remained low and audience engagement was minimal.
Challenges
- Low visibility in search results
- No consistent author identity
- Weak connection with readers
- Over-reliance on short-term promotions
Strategy Implemented
The author shifted focus from selling books to building a personal brand:
- Defined a clear niche in mystery and suspense fiction
- Created a consistent voice across blog and social platforms
- Started publishing weekly reader-focused content
- Built an email list through free resources and storytelling content
- Engaged actively with readers through comments and newsletters
Results (Within 10 Months)
- Website traffic increased by 150%
- Social media engagement grew by 2x
- Email subscribers reached 4,000+
- Book sales improved by 50%
- Reader retention significantly increased
